Golf course mowing services involve the regular trimming and maintenance of large, open grassy areas to keep the course looking pristine and playable. This service typically includes mowing fairways, greens, and roughs to ensure an even, well-kept appearance. Service providers may also handle edging, trimming around obstacles, and applying treatments to promote healthy grass growth. The goal is to create a smooth, consistent playing surface that meets the standards of a professional golf course, whether for public courses, private clubs, or community courses.

These services help address common problems such as uneven grass growth, overgrown or patchy areas, and the buildup of debris that can hinder play and diminish the course’s overall appearance. Regular mowing prevents grass from becoming too tall or unruly, which can lead to difficult playing conditions and increased wear on the turf. Additionally, well-maintained greens and fairways reduce the risk of turf diseases and pests, ensuring the course remains healthy and visually appealing throughout the season.

The overview below groups typical Golf Course Mowing proj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Prescott, AZ.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Basic Mowing - Most routine golf course mowing projects typically range from $250 to $600, covering standard fairway and rough maintenance. Many local contractors handle these jobs within this middle band, which accounts for the majority of routine services. Larger or more complex properties may push costs higher but are less common.

Line Trimming and Edging - Expect costs for detailed trimming and edging around greens and hazards to fall between $150 and $400 per session. These services are often part of regular maintenance plans, with fewer projects requiring extensive or specialized trimming that could increase expenses.

Seasonal or Large-Scale Projects - Full seasonal maintenance or extensive landscaping upgrades can range from $2,000 to $5,000 or more, depending on the size and complexity of the course. Many projects in this tier are less frequent but involve significant scope, such as aeration or renovation work.

Full Course Renovation - Major renovations, including redesign or extensive turf replacement, can reach $10,000+ for large courses. These projects are less common and typically involve detailed planning and coordination with local service providers to manage costs effectively.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of golf course mowing services are available? Local contractors typically offer fairway mowing, rough trimming, tee box maintenance, and bunker edging to keep the course in top condition.

How often should golf course mowing be scheduled? The frequency depends on the specific course needs and growth patterns, with many courses opting for regular weekly or bi-weekly mowing schedules.

Can local service providers handle custom mowing patterns? Yes, many contractors can accommodate custom mowing patterns or designs to meet the course's aesthetic and playability standards.

What equipment is used for golf course mowing? Professional contractors generally use specialized riding mowers, reel mowers, and edging tools designed for maintaining large turf areas efficiently.

Are there maintenance services beyond mowing that local pros provide? Some providers also offer services such as aeration, topdressing, and turf conditioning to support overall course health.
